Solution for -3-2v=-3v+2v equation:


Simplifying
-3 + -2v = -3v + 2v

Combine like terms: -3v + 2v = -1v
-3 + -2v = -1v

Solving
-3 + -2v = -1v

Solving for variable 'v'.

Move all terms containing v to the left, all other terms to the right.

Add 'v' to each side of the equation.
-3 + -2v + v = -1v + v

Combine like terms: -2v + v = -1v
-3 + -1v = -1v + v

Combine like terms: -1v + v = 0
-3 + -1v = 0

Add '3' to each side of the equation.
-3 + 3 + -1v = 0 + 3

Combine like terms: -3 + 3 = 0
0 + -1v = 0 + 3
-1v = 0 + 3

Combine like terms: 0 + 3 = 3
-1v = 3

Divide each side by '-1'.
v = -3

Simplifying
v = -3
